I am on the market for a used C230. Just wanted to get a heads up on what I should look out for when viewing vehicles and of any known problems that occur. I have seen a few 2005/6 C230 models with 40K miles for $16K.....good deal?

I have an 05 with about 60k on it, I had the sun shade replaced and motor mounts (starting to get hard and you feel some vibrations on idle), replaced the brakes twice. The tires lasted about 18k for me. The gas filler had a hole (not from damage) and dealer replaced it where I paid for labor and they paid for the part, about $390 for each. That's about it. I like my car, great gas mileage and decent (not great) acceleration. Long trips about 30 MGP and 22 city driving.

If you have the VIN the local MB dealer may be able to provide a repair history for the car. If a seller won't let you pay to have a car checked out by MB then walk away.
Some years had headlight and turnsignal wiring issues but there is no way to tell by looking at the car. The issue is repairable with new harnesses. MPG is fairly good. I have never had engine or tranny problems and have never been stranded.
